.OnlineCounter {
        margin-bottom: 8px;
}
div.OnlineCounter ul {
        /* background: #fff none repeat scroll 0 0; */
        display: inline-block;
        list-style: outside none none;
        margin: 0;
        padding: 5px;
        width: 100%;
        border-color: #ddd;
        border-image: none;
        border-style: solid;
        border-width: 0px;
        padding-top: 0;
        font-size: 15px;
}
.OnlineCounter ul span:first-child {
        display: inline-block;
        padding: 0;
}
.OnlineCounter .Header {
        text-transform: uppercase;
        font-weight: 600;
        padding: 5px 10px;
        color: var(--bg-blue-weight);
        display: inline-block;
        background: url(images/huyhieu.gif) no-repeat 0 5px;
        padding-left: 35px;
        width: 100%;
        margin-bottom: 0;
}
.OnlineCounter .Header span {
        display: inline-block;
        border-bottom: 1px solid;
}
div.OnlineCounter ul li{
        padding-bottom: 5px;
        display: flex;
        align-items: center;
        background: url(images/arrow2.png) no-repeat 0px 12px;
        width: unset;
        margin: 0;
        padding: 10px;
        padding-left: 15px;
        padding-bottom: 5px;
        padding-top: 5px;
}
div.OnlineCounter ul li+li{
        /* padding-top: 5px; */
        border-top: 1px dashed #e4e4e4;
        padding-top: 5px;
}
.OnlineCounter .MultiRow .OnlineContainer > li>span:nth-child(1) {
        flex: 1;
}
@media only screen and (max-width: 768px){
        div.OnlineCounter {
                padding: 0 10px;
                margin-bottom: 10px;
        }
}
